Chris Braymen

Chris Braymen is an American composer and musician best known for his work in video game music during the late 1980s and early 1990s. He gained prominence for composing the soundtrack for "The Adventures of Willy Beamish," a classic point-and-click adventure game released in 1991. Braymen's work on the game is celebrated for its catchy melodies and whimsical themes, effectively enhancing the game's quirky narrative and playful atmosphere.
